In the beginning of the program, students study basic engineering subjects such as mathematics, physics, engineering drawing, and basic electrical engineering. These subjects help them understand the scientific and technical principles used in aviation and aircraft systems.
As the course progresses in Diploma in Aeronautical Engineering Colleges in Kerala, students start learning specialised aeronautical subjects. Some of the important subjects include aerodynamics, aircraft structures, propulsion systems, avionics, thermodynamics, and fluid mechanics. Aerodynamics teaches students how air flows around an aircraft and how lift is generated. Aircraft structures explain how different parts of an aeroplane are designed and built. Propulsion systems focus on how aircraft engines produce thrust for flight.
Students also study avionics systems, which include the electronic systems used in aircraft for navigation, communication, and control. Subjects like thermodynamics and fluid mechanics help students understand how energy, heat, and airflow affect aircraft performance.
